Goldman Sachs Analyst Raises Price Target for Samsara Amid Optimistic Outlook

On March 8, 2024, financial analyst Kash Rangan from Goldman Sachs reiterated his optimistic stance on Samsara (NYSE: IOT), increasing the price target from $39 to $44. This adjustment indicates Rangan’s confidence in the company’s future prospects and performance.

IOT Stock Surges 13.10% on March 8, 2024: Investors Optimistic About Future Growth

On March 8, 2024, IOT stock had a strong performance, trading near the top of its 52-week range and above its 200-day simple moving average. The price of IOT shares increased by $4.50 since the market last closed, representing a significant 13.10% rise. The stock opened at $37.17, $2.81 higher than its previous close. The strong price momentum and significant price increase indicate that investors are optimistic about the company’s future prospects. March 8, 2024: Mixed Performance of Internet of Things (IOT) Stocks Revealed

On March 8, 2024, the Internet of Things (IOT) sector saw mixed performances in terms of stock performance based on the financial data provided by CNN Money. Total revenue for IOT companies stood at $937.38 million for the past year, showing a significant increase of 43.65% compared to the previous year. In the fourth quarter, total revenue was reported at $276.27 million, representing a 16.31% increase from the previous quarter. However, the net income for IOT companies tells a different story. The net income for the past year was reported at -$286.73 million, showing a decrease of 15.89% compared to the previous year. In the fourth quarter, the net income was reported at -$113.37 million, showing no change from the previous quarter. Earnings per share (EPS) for IOT companies also saw a decline in performance. The EPS for the past year was reported at -$0.54, showing an 11.43% decrease compared to the previous year. In the fourth quarter, the EPS was reported at -$0.21, representing a significant 146.4% decrease from the previous quarter.
